First up as a disclaimer, I did not use these as day creams. I use a moisturizer with sunscreen during the day (garnier sun shield) so I did use them as night creams.

The day cream for dry skin has a creamy very rich texture. It almost reminded me of something infused with shea butter. It felt very good after using a clay mask, but overall it was a bit rich for my skin. I got the occasional tiny pimple on my chin in the morning and felt like a lot got on my pillow case since it didn't really absorb well for me. Actually, this would have been great if I used this in the winter, but stupid me was using it in the summer cause I had no idea that this was for DRY skin haha. The smell is vague, gentle, and good. Some super nondescript fresh slight earthy smell. You'd hardly notice it if you weren't thinking of it, it's very light. Overall I liked it, but again it was a bit too rich for my skin. I would buy it only for winter.

The day cream for normal/combination is definitely different. It's extremely light, the texture of the cream is bouncy and firm. When I touch the cream it seems to pick up almost no product. When I spread it on it feels very watery like a serum and it absorbs quickly. It's fall now, and I've been using it a couple of weeks. Again, ironically this would have been better for the summer. This cream causes a lot less disturbances for my skin, with less breakouts and it doesn't make a mess on the pillow case. I'm not entirely satisfied that it's quite rich enough for fall/spring though. I think when winter comes around it definitely won't be enough for the job. Actually, I don't think I would ever buy this again...it's just too light. Someone with oily skin might absolutely love this. Again I decided to use the day cream as a night cream...so maybe night cream for normal/combination would be best after all. The smells is the same as the dry skin cream for day.
